    Re: apr stage 3 slow?

    Check list:

    1. Pressure test (fix any boost leaks)
    2. Log (replace any faulty parts)
    3. Get better IC's
    4. Realize that APR offers one of the most conservative stage III tunes (albeit very reliable)
    5. Switch to another tune (if you want to go faster)
    6. Watch your parts start to break.

    Good luck.
